transport

Prononciation : [/tɹænsˈpɔɹt/]

Mot

Contexte : « moving people or goods »

(noun) the act of moving people or goods from one place to another. This could be by car, train, plane, boat, or any other form of transportation.

Exemple

The new subway system will improve public transport in the city.

Exemple

Due to the strike, there was a shortage of transport options available.

Exemple

How important is public transport in reducing traffic congestion?

Contexte : « moving people or goods »

(verb) to move people or goods from one place to another, usually by vehicle. This could be for work, vacations, shopping, or any other reason that involves moving from one location to another.

Exemple

We will transport the goods to the warehouse by truck.

Exemple

The storm prevented us from transporting the passengers safely.

Exemple

How do you usually transport groceries from the store to your home?
